One Leg One Eye (Ireland ) The Nausea & Ora Cogan opening One Leg One Eye ' One Leg One Eye is the project of Ian Lynch (founding member of Irish group Lankum) exploring submerged leylines of music and song, drawing on the raw aesthetics of black metal, noise and drone, while also being deeply embued with a sense of history and myth. Live he is joined by score composer and veteran noise-monger George Brennan ( BB84, Melodica Deathship, Cholera House ). Debut album …And Take The Black Worm With Me (released on Nyahh Records in 2022) is a slow burning suite of five expansive songscapes that has found its audience largely by word of mouth. Partly recorded in an abandoned Dublin factory where his father worked when he was a child, Lynch’s harrowing vocals are underpinned by vast pillars of uileann pipe drones, overlaid with effects and field recordings to conjure up a sound that is at once dark, mysterious and ultimately transcendental. The Nausea layers minimalist gestures, dense texture, and harsh noise to build enveloping sonic universes that use the magnitude and force of sound to build a "chamber doom" experience. Performances are often described as immersive, cathartic or cinematic and include live instrumentation and electronic processing. The Nausea has toured extensively and performed across Canada, in Europe, and in Japan with releases on noise and experimental record labels Absurd Exposition, Buried in Slag and Debris, and Aught \ Void.For this performance, The Nausea will be performing a special collaboration set with Ora Cogan. Come join us for The Palace Band in Concert! Get ready to swing with one of the hottest bands on Vancouver Island! This is a night you won't want to miss! Grab your friends and get ready to dance the night away! The Palace Band was born from an era of rum smugglers and late night cabaret, when music bubbled with swinging emotion and soul. The raw sounds of old school jazz returns with an energy that will put your feet into motion and a smile on every face, combining soaring vocals with a flash of trumpet and the thunder of drums to make the old time new again. It’s impossible to talk about the creation of The Palace Band without first describing the production that formed them, A Night at the Palace. Every year, for the past 19 years, in the depths of winter, the community of Errington comes together to don their sequins, feathers, flapper dresses and frock coats to put on a completely original night of Vaudeville, Comedy and Burlesque Theatre. While there was always music involved, somewhere around the middle of this dynasty, a solid core band was formed, to be known as The Palace band. It soon became apparent that performing two sold out weekends a year was not going to be enough to satisfy the appetites of these musical mavericks. Drawing on their collective history of musical theatre, Jazz programs, and a wealth of other musical projects, they created a repertoire inspired by the jazz music of the 20’s to the 40’s. Open Air Learning’s Outdoor Learning Program for ages 10-12 offers a balanced mix of natural exploration and focused learning. Weekly themes in science, art, and environmental studies guide slightly structured lessons that engage young minds in meaningful activities, fostering critical thinking and problem-solving. This program allows pre-teens to immerse themselves in the outdoors while developing essential skills like collaboration, resilience, and creative thinking. Participants take on challenges such as exploring ecosystems, building projects, and working together on hands-on tasks. In this environment, they grow not only in their academic understanding but also in confidence and independence. The program provides a rich learning experience where nature fuels discovery and personal development. Note: The Outdoor Learning Program is different from our Forest School. While Forest School focuses on self-directed play and exploration, the Outdoor Learning Program offers slightly more structured activities with themed lessons that blend outdoor exploration and hands-on learning. Both programs encourage growth, but in different ways, allowing families to choose the approach that best suits their child.
